Geno Smith (QB) – Seahawks
It is time for the fantasy community to take Geno seriously. Through five weeks he ranks as the QB6 on the season, including QB7, QB2 and QB3 overall finishes over the last three games. He is no longer just a streaming quarterback and with a four-game stretch of juicy matchups upcoming, he needs to be added and started in all formats. Geno is leading the offense that ranks top-8 in yards and points per game.

Ken Walker III (RB) – Seahawks
With Rashaad Penny suffering a very unfortunate broken fibula on Sunday, Walker could potentially be the biggest waiver add of the entire season. He is a must-add in all formats, using top-waiver priorities. Fantasy GMs should also not be shy to dump all of their remaining FAAB to acquire him. After Penny went down, Walker stepped in and dominated, rushing for 88 yards and a score. There is no longer a split backfield to cause any concern and through four weeks Penny was the RB16, making that the fantasy-scoring floor for Walker’s rest of season outlook. Walker should also be targeted aggressively in trades if he is not on the waiver wire, as his value is only going to skyrocket as the weeks advance.
